Output 21dc7259156d48ea107c6da97b01f0c3dd47f4ba4c637520c0bca6895c5c121f:1

value
3885816766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953af62522ae5d0934aea24dad8d735742ea7407 OP_EQUAL
address
MMWDYjJ8uSGHkg1pc5r1STZBfv3vaZptCG
transaction
21dc7259156d48ea107c6da97b01f0c3dd47f4ba4c637520c0bca6895c5c121f
spent
true